The average train between Boston and Bowery takes 4h 19m and the fastest train takes 3h 49m. There is a train service every few hours from Boston to Bowery.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run every 2 hours between Boston and Bowery. The earliest departure is at 5:05 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Boston is at 7:47 PM which arrives into Bowery at 12:12 AM. All services require a transfer at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station and take an average of 4h 19m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Boston to Bowery. However, there are services departing from Boston station and arriving at Bowery station via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 19m.

The distance between Boston and Bowery is 304.1 km. The road distance is 377 km.
Amtrak Northeast Regional operates a train from Boston to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station every 3 hours. Tickets cost $30–300 and the journey takes 4h 2m. Amtrak Acela also services this route every 4 hours.
